PDA

توجه ! این یک نسخه آرشیو شده میباشد و در این حالت شما عکسی را مشاهده نمیکنید برای مشاهده کامل متن و عکسها بر روی لینک مقابل کلیک کنید : آموزش نصب whmcs



lnspiron
July 22nd, 2013, 00:19
بازم سلام


خب داریم میریم که با نصب این سی ام اس آشنا شویم

ابتدا آن را دانلود کنید و در پوشه ی مورد نظر در سی پنلتون آپلود کنید


لینک دانلود:

کد:

http://dl.nuller.ir/WHMCS.v5.0.3.UPDATED.2.PHP.NULL-iND%5Bwww.nuller.ir%5D.zip

برای دانلود آخرین نسخه به قسمت ناحیه کاربری در سایت www.whmcs.com/members (http://www.whmcs.com/members) شوید و مراحل زیر را انجام دهید:
1.بر روی لینک My Licenses & Services کلیک کنید
2.یکی از لایسنس های فعال خود را برای مشاهده جزئیات بیشتر انتخاب کنید
3.آخرین نسخه پایدار منتشر شده را از لیست در پایین صفحه انتخاب کنید
( نسخه های برابر اصل هم میتونید استفاده کنید ولی اصلا توصیه نمیشود)



حال نسخه دانلود شده را آپلود و اکسترکت کنیدو محتویات آن را دقت کنید که در پوشه اصلی مد نظر شما اکسترکت شده باشد که اگر نشده است آن ها را به آن پوشه منتقل کنید. من برای آموزش پوشه clients را در نظر میگیرم.فایل configoration.php.new را به configoration.php تغییر نام دهید
حال به آدرس زیر برای شروع نصب بروید:
Domain.com/clients/install/install.php
(در صورتی که ارور ioncube مشاهده کردید باید به ادمین سرور خود برای نصب این برنامه اطلاع دهید)




مرحله اول End User License Agreement :

توافق نامه whmcs می باشد و بر روی I AGREE کلیک کنید




مرحله دوم System Requirements Checks :

بررسی پیش نیاز های نصب whmcs میباشد که باید آن ها را تامین کنید . یکی از موارد که مربوط به فایل کانفیگ می باشد که به صورت زیر تامین میشود:
در پوشه clients فایل configuration.php.new را به configuration.php تغییر نام دهید.

اگر هم موارد حق دسترسی فایل قرمز رنگ بود پوشه و فایهای مورد نظر را طبق دسترسی گفته شده تغییر پرمیشن بدهید.

بر روی Recheck Requirements کلیک کنید تا تمام موارد سبز رنگ و در مقابل آن Passed نوشته شود.

حال بر روی Continue که فعال شده کلیک کنید.




مرحله سوم License Key :

کد لایسنس خود را وارد کنید و در قسمت بعدی آن اطلاعات دیتابیس که ساخته شده را وارد کنید و روی Continue کلیک کنید تا ایمپورت دیتابیس پیش فرض آغاز شود.




مرحله چهارم Setup Administrator Account :

اطلاعات خود را برای ادمین سایت وارد نمایید و بر روی Complete Setup کلیک کنیدتا سیستم برای اولین استفاده آماده بشود

Setting Up System for First Use... Please Wait...
(اگر ارور تایم اوت دیدید باید به ادمین سرور خود اطلاع دهید که تایم اوت را روی 300 ثانیه قرار دهد و مجدد نصب را از اول شروع کنید)




مرحله پنجم و آخر Installation Complete :

به فایل منیجر رفته و در پوشه clients پوشه install را حذف نمایید.

بقیه موارد که آورده شده است را در قسمت های بعدی اعمال میکنیم.

Whmcs شما نصب شده است و قابل استفاده می باشد.

شاید شما دچار این مشکل شده باشید که بعضی از جمله ها به صورت ؟؟؟؟؟؟؟؟؟؟؟ در آمده باشند
برای حل کردن این موضوع در فایل configuration.php متن زیر را پیدا کنید

کد:

$mysql_charset = 'utf8';

شما utf8 را از درون تگ پاک کنید
دقت کنید که ' ' اطراف را پاک نکنید

فارسی کردن بخش یوزر ها :

سلام همان طور که قول داده بودم می خواهم شما را با نحوه ی فارسی کردن بخش کلاینت آشنا کنم

راهنما:برای فارسی کردن فایل farsi.php که توی یک فایل زیب گذاشتم رو اکسترکت کنید و به سی پنل بروید و جایی که WHMCS را نصب کردید دنبال پوشه ی lang بگرید و فایل farsi.php را اونجا آپلود کنید
سپس به محیط مدیریت WHMCS بروید
و به شاخه ی زیر بروید:


کد:

Setup>General Settings>Localistation>Default Language

سپس زبان farsi را انتخاب کرده و پایین دکمه ی save رو بزنید

فایل های پیوست شده


farsi saz by The Dar (http://ashiyane.org/forums/attachment.php?attachmentid=58213&d=1341387458)k
آشنایی با بعضی از امکانات بخش مدیریت:

خب الان میرسیم به سخترین بخش
خیلی ها با پنل ادمینی به دلیل اینکه فارسی نیست مشکل دارند و ممکن هست تا اینا رو ببینید گیج بشند
بعضی از تنظیمات و کارایی های این منو ها را قرار میدم

آشنایی با مدیریت

الان صفحه ای شلوغ و گیج کننده را می بینید که طی چند بار فعالیت درون آن کامل با آن آشنا میشوید.

9 منو باز شونده در بالا میبینید که به ترتیب

Client مربوط بخش کاربران هست از قبیل لیست محصولات و لیست کاربران و ایمیل به کاربران و موارد مرتبط به کاربران.

Orders مربوط به سفارشات هست

Billing مربوط به صورتحسابها می باشد

Support مربوط به بخش پشتیبانی کاربران و اخبار و مرکز آموزش می باشد

Report مربوط به بخش گزارگیری و گزارش ها هست

Utilities مروبط به ابزار های whmcs هست

Addons مربوط به ادون ها و پلاگینهایی که نصب میکنید و برای مدیریت به این قسمت اضافه میشود

Setup منو بسیار مهم تنظیمات هست که برای راه اندازی زیاد با آن سر و کار داریم.

و منو آخر Help که آموزش این سیستم هست.
تنظیمات اولیه

حال از منو Setup بر روی General Settings کلیک کنید.

این قسمت دارای 12 تب می باشد که به مرور با آن آشنا میشویم.

در تب اول یعنی General وارد میشویم

در قسمت Company Name نام شرکت و یا سایت را می نویسیم

Email Address آدرس ایمیل ادمین سایت را وارد میکنیم

Domain دامنه اصلی سایت را وارد میکنیم طبق فرمت موجود در باکس

Logo URL لوگو مربوط به شرکت و یا سایت خود را لینک میکنید.

Pay To Text آدرس شرکت و یا دفتر و یا تلفن خود را وارد کنید. این قسمت در فاکتور ها نمایش پیدا میکند.

WHMCS System URL محل دقیق نصب طبق فرمت را وارد میکنید

WHMCS SSL System URL اگر از ssl استفاده میکنید لینک آن را بگذارید.

Template نام قالب راست چین خود را که وارد کرده اید را انتخاب کنید.

بقیه موارد اهمیتی ندارند و روی Save Changes کلیک کنید.
به تب بعدی یعنی Localisation میرویم

Client Date Format فرمت تاریخ را به سلیقه خود انتخاب کنید

Default Country کشور ایران را انتخاب کنید

Default Language زبان فارسی که نام آن همان نام فایلی است که در پوشه lang با حروف کوچک اپلود کرده اید را انتخاب کنید. اگر نام فایل با حرف بزرگ شروع شود فایل فارسی عمل نخواهد کرد.

گزینه Enable Language Menu هم به کاربر اجازه میدهد زبان را خود انتخاب کند.


روی Save Changes کلیک کنید

به تب بعدی یعنی Ordering بروید

Default Order Form Template یکی از تمپلیت های مورد نظر خود را انتخاب کنید.

Enable TOS Acceptance این گزینه کاربر را مجبور به پذیرش قوانین در هنگام سفارش مینماید.

Terms of Service URL لینک قوانین خود را وارد کنید که بعدا میتوانید از قسمت آموزش به راحتی بسازید و در اینجا وارد کنید

Auto Redirect on Checkout را هم اگر از پرداخت آنلاین استفاده میکنید بر روی Automatically take the user to the invoice قرار دهید

موارد زیر را تیک بزنید:
کد:

Tick this box to show a field on the order form where the customer can enter additional info for staff Tick this box to prevent orders being placed for domains already in your system Tick this box to not send an invoice due notice when new orders are placed
بقیه موارد هم مهم نیستند.

روی Save Changes کلیک کنید.




با تب بعدی یعنی Domains فعلا کاری نداریم
به تب بعدی آن یعنی mail میرویم

Mail Type را بر روی PHP Mail() قرار دهید

SMTP Port پورت SMTP می باشد که معمولا 25 هست اگر از SMTP میخواهید استفاده کنید

SMTP Host که معمولا mail.domain.com هست

SMTP Username یوزر نیم ایمیل

SMTP Password رمز ایمیل

Global Email Signature این گزینه در ایمیل هایی که ارسال میکنید یک پانوشت یا همان امضا قرار میدهد که میتوانید متن خود را بنویسید

Global Email CSS Styling که استیل ایمیل هست که دست نزنید

Global Email Header Content باز استیل ایمیل هست که دست نزنید

Global Email Footer Content کاری با این نداریم

System Emails From Name نام ارسال کننده ایمل از سایت هست که بهتر است نام شرکت را وارد کنید

System Emails From Email ایمیل ارسال کننده است که یوزر میبینید

روی Save Changes کلیک کنید.
به تب Credit بروید

Enable/Disable این قسمت به کاربر اجازه میدهد که قبل از خرید حساب کاربری خود را شارژ نماید برای خریدی که در آینده انجام میدهد و یا برای تمدید هایی که در آینده قرار است انجام دهد.(اختیاری هست)

Minimum Deposit کمترین مقدار شارژ

Maximum Deposit بیشترین مقدار شارژ

Maximum Balance حداکثر موجودی که کاربر میتواند داشته باشد برای افزایش اعتبار

Require Active Order نیاز به داشتن یک سفارش فعال برای افزایش اعتبار هست (اختیاری هست)

روی Save Changes کلیک کنید.



به تب Security بروید

Captcha Form Protection را بر روی Always Off قرار دهید و بر روی Save Changes کلیک کنید چون اگر فعال باشد دائم کد امنیتی از کاربر میخواهد که با حوصله خریدار همخوانی ندارد


تنظیمات اولیه whmcs به پایان رسیده است.
بخش پنجم : اتوماسیون و واحد پولی در مدیریت whmcs


تنظیمات اتوماسیون:

از منو setting بر روی Automation Settings کلیک کنید

در باکس اول دو خط کد نوشته شده است که اولی شبیه به این هست:
کد:

php -q /home/domain/public_html/whmcs/admin/cron.php
کد فوق این قابلیت را به شما میدهد که سیستم بصورت خودکار اقدام به ایجاد فاکتور و بستن تیکتها و مسدود کردن سفارش های پرداخت نشده و ... را بکند.

برای اضافه کردن این قابلیت به سی پنل رفته و از قسمت Advanced بر روی Cron jobs کلیک کنید

از قسمت Cron Email ایمیل خود را وارد کنید که گزارش ها برای آن ارسال شود

حال در قسمت Add New Cron Job رفته و منو باز شونده مربوط به Common Settings را بر روی Once a day قرار دهید و کدی که در قسمت اتوماسیون مدیریت whmcs بود را در قسمت Command کپی کنید و بر روی Add New Cron Jobs کلیک کنید.
به مدیریت whmcs باز گردید

در همان قسمت Automation Settings تنظیمات دیگری برای فاکتور سازی و ... وجود دارد که سلیقه ای هست و نیازی به تغییر آن نیست.


توضیحات کلی گزینه های این قسمت:

در قسمت اول آدرس Cron Job ها موجود می باشد برای ساخت فاکتور ها و ..

redbull
July 22nd, 2013, 00:39
خب whmcs نیازی به آموزش نداره ولی بابت زحمتی که کشیدید ممنون

لطفا اگر توانستید قالب پیشفرض راست چین شده بخش کاربی رو بگذارید :)

redbull
July 22nd, 2013, 00:55
سلام

چشم

فقط بگید قالب کدوم نسخه رو قرار بدم؟

5.2.2